Job Title: Head, Capital Markets
Location: Lagos
Employment Type:Full-time
Job Summary
Reporting directly to the MD, Investment Banking, you will provide specialist advisory services on Capital Markets, Divestitures, Privatizations, Joint Ventures/Strategic Alliances, Capital Raising, Corporate Restructuring Transactions amongst others.
Support with driving profitability and meeting performance targets by developing the relationships, tactics and business plans necessary to realizing revenue, earnings growth and increase in shareholders’ value.
Job Responsibilities
Responsibility for originating, structuring and executing client projects and mandates
Networking and marketing.
Expand opportunities with existing clients
Identify and act on referrals typically in relation to Investment Banking mandates
Drive the end-to-end capital raising process (public offers, private placements, commercial papers etc) from the preparation of offer documents to the collation of returns/allotments.
Prepare complex quantitative analysis, create pricing models and evaluate strategies/alternatives in support of the issuance of long term debt and/or equity.
Keep abreast of new regulations or policies that may affect various industries, as well as monitor the economy to determine its effect on capital raising.
Analyse client’s debt and equity portfolio and capital structure and assess alternative structures (funding strategies) to reduce the client’s cost of debt and/or increase its financial flexibility.
Oversee the development and evaluation of financial models with the capability to sensitize key inputs and stress test financial covenants.
Screening new projects, defining project description & scope and conducting feasibility studies to determine the financial viability of new ventures projecting cash flow & growth opportunities
Liaison with regulatory authorities for sanctions & approvals
Manage all activities related to funding tie-up & financial closure, up to disbursement.
Contribute to revenue and business development of other business.
Oversee quality transaction execution and client satisfaction
Implementation of strategic action plans
Enforcement of governance and control standards across the business
Any other duties assigned from time to time
Education and Experience
BA / BSc. required; MBA, CFA or other advanced Degrees/credentials desirable
13+ years of relevant investment banking industry experience required
Capital raising experience in debt and equity markets required.
